Bill O’Reilly interview President Obama before Super Bowl XLV
Bill O’Reilly interviewed President Barack Obama before Sunday’s Super Bowl XLV.
Personally, I find Bill O’Reilly to be annoying and arrogant so when I watch his interviews I find myself screaming expletives at my television – but that’s just me. Heh.
Before the interview, Bill O’Reilly predicted his interview with Obama would be “the most watched interview in history. More people will see this interview than any other interview that’s ever been done in the history of mankind.”
